Basel Cellars has three tasting rooms, having added Woodinville
and Leavenworth locations to the mix along with the original
Walla Walla estate, where wine lovers can sample the full
portfolio including Sauvignon Blanc Semillon, Cabernet
Sauvignon, Cabernet Franc, Claret, Merlot, Malbec, Carmenere,
and Syrah.
But, if you ask Steve and Jo Marie, the most superior tasting
opportunity is really at Walla Walla—it's the true expression of a
wine country escape, where guests can even stay overnight at
the estate and fully experience its lush surrounds that feature
the majestic house along with a pool, hot tub, private movie
theater, and multiple outdoor barbecues and patios.
